Choosing between Ritalin, typically utilizing methylphenidate, and Adderall, which generally features amphetamine salts, can be a challenging decision for individuals diagnosed Attention-Deficit/Hyperactivity Condition. While both medications successfully treat ADHD manifestations, they function through subtly different actions in the brain. Methylphenidate primarily inhibits the reuptake of dopamine and norepinephrine, whereas Adderall influences both reuptake and release, potentially resulting in a greater stimulant effect for some individuals. Ultimately, the preferred choice hinges on individual factors like symptom severity, coexisting medical ailments, and user response to each medication.

Concerta vs. Dexedrine: Understanding the Anxiety Association

Both Methylphenidate and Adderall are commonly prescribed to treat ADHD, yet their impact on anxiety can differ considerably. While both medications work by enhancing dopamine and norepinephrine levels in the brain, Ritalin is generally perceived as having a slightly milder effect, which, for some individuals, can be less likely to trigger or exacerbate nervousness. However, others might find that Ritalin still leads to elevated worry, particularly at increased doses. Conversely, Adderall, with its more potent energizing properties, can be more likely to induce or worsen nervousness in certain individuals, although it can also provide therapeutic benefits for others struggling with co-occurring problems like depression. It is crucial to address any experience of anxiety with a medical before initiating either therapy and to carefully monitor any adverse reactions that may arise.
